Stainless Steel Countersunk Socket Head Cap Screw — Product Description
Stainless Steel Countersunk Socket Head Cap Screw is a high-precision fastener featuring a conical countersunk head design with an internal hexagonal drive, conforming to DIN 7991 / ISO 10642 and GB/T 70.3 standards, with specifications covering M2-M20. After installation, the head is completely embedded below the workpiece surface, achieving a flush assembly finish. The product is manufactured using 304 (A2-70) or 316 (A4-70) stainless steel, providing excellent rust and corrosion resistance, widely used in precision machinery, electronic equipment, medical devices, and high-end architectural decoration where surface flatness and rust prevention are critical.
I. Product Features
90° Countersunk Cone Design: The head features a 90° conical angle countersunk structure, flush with the workpiece surface after installation, without any protrusion, ensuring a flat and smooth assembly surface that does not interfere with adjacent moving parts or aesthetic appearance.
Internal Hexagonal Drive: The hexagonal socket has high dimensional accuracy (strict tolerances), providing uniform force distribution when tightened with a hex key, effectively preventing cam-out, suitable for high-strength fastening operations in confined spaces.
Full Thread Design: The shank features a full thread structure (partial thread available for some specifications upon request), fitting tightly with threaded holes, providing secure and reliable locking with complete fastening length.
Stainless Steel Material, Rust and Corrosion Resistant: Using 304 (06Cr19Ni10) or 316L stainless steel, providing excellent resistance to acid, alkali, and salt spray, suitable for long-term use in humid, coastal, and chemical corrosion environments without surface coating, achieving lifetime maintenance-free operation.
Clear Performance Grades: Common performance grades are A2-70 (304 material, tensile strength ≥700MPa) and A4-80 (316 material, tensile strength ≥800MPa), meeting different strength requirements.
Standardized Specification Production: Strictly manufactured according to DIN 7991 / ISO 10642 / GB/T 70.3 standards, covering specifications from M2 to M20, with lengths from 3mm to 100mm available, high dimensional accuracy, good interchangeability.

III. Application Scope
Stainless Steel Countersunk Socket Head Cap Screw is specifically designed for various assembly scenarios with high requirements for surface flatness and rust prevention, core applications include:
Precision Mechanical Equipment: Installation of protective covers, guide rail pressure plates, panel fastening for CNC machines, laser cutting machines, injection molding machines, automation equipment.
Electronics and Instruments: Fastening connections for precision electronic equipment enclosures, instrument panels, control cabinets, laboratory work surfaces.
Medical Devices: Assembly of stainless steel medical carts, surgical tables, rehabilitation equipment, cleanroom facilities with high hygiene standards.
High-End Architectural Decoration: Fastening connections for stainless steel railings and handrails, glass curtain wall spider fittings, bridge decorative panels, indoor and outdoor metal decorative structures.
Marine and Ocean Engineering: Corrosion-resistant connections for ship deck fittings, outfitting components, coastal trestles, and ocean engineering equipment.
Food and Pharmaceutical Equipment: Equipment assembly for food processing machinery, pharmaceutical equipment, packaging machinery with high requirements for rust prevention and hygiene.
